997 booksRachel Lloyd was only thirteen when she found herself in the sex trade. The second of six children, Lloyd grew up in a working-class family. When her parents separated, she and her siblings moved with their mother to New York's Long Island neighborhood.
One day, a girl approached Lloyd and three friends, offering them candy and money if they would go with her to a nearby house. It seemed innocent enough: they went along and were promised even more candy and money to have their photographs taken.
But instead, an adult man emerged from the house and sat the girls down against their will for what seemed like hours, only to walk away as if nothing had happened.
Girls Like Us by Rachel Lloyd offers a deep look into the world of commercial sexual exploitation. It's a chance to see the harsh realities faced by many young girls and women, and understand the factors that lead them into this life.
Rachel Lloyd emphasizes the importance of empathy and understanding. She shows how these qualities can help victims of exploitation find their way out and rebuild their lives. It's a call to action for everyone to be more compassionate and understanding.
The book explores how societal and systemic issues contribute to the problem of sexual exploitation. It's a chance to research and understand how factors like poverty, racism, and lack of education play a role in this issue.
Girls Like Us is also a story of personal transformation and resilience. Rachel Lloyd shares her own journey from victim to advocate, inspiring readers to believe in the power of change and resilience.
The book highlights the importance of advocacy and support for victims of sexual exploitation. It encourages readers to take a stand, get involved, and provide the necessary support to help these girls and women reclaim their lives.
